The Chase Candy Company was founded in 1876 by George Washington Chase, a St. Joseph doctor looking to make some extra cash by producing candy on the side.

Secretary of Commerce, to any person located in Russia or Belarus. Bogdon married and moved to Kansas City, Missouri just after graduating from high school. That was the first Bogdon Reception Stick. Bogdon's Candy Reception Sticks were created in Kansas City in 1945 after a bride wanted a special treat for her guests and asked Walter Bogdon, an area candy maker, to help out. The flat areas of the graph represent areas in which heat is being added, but there is no corresponding increase in temperature. The enthalpy of vaporization gives the amount of energy required to evaporate a liquid at its boiling point, in units of energy per mole.
